A factor was isolated from bovine follicular fluid (FF) that blocked progesterone-induced maturation of Xenopus oocytes. The factor was purified by ultrafiltration through PM-10 membrane, gel filtration on Sephadex G-25 column, gel permeation chromatography on Superose 12 column and reversed-phase HPLC on Partisil ODS-3 column. The active factor is a peptide with an estimated Mr of 8000 and it effectively blocked progesterone-induced maturation of Xenopus oocytes at a concentration of 100 micrograms/ml. On the other hand, it did not influence the spontaneous maturation of isolated cumulus-enclosed or denuded mouse oocytes. The present findings suggest that the FF factor may be an inhibitor or antagonist of progesterone action.
